I managed to try out Street Fighter IV on the PS3 last weekend, and I must say I’m pretty happy with it. I haven’t played it long enough for the negative aspects of the game to start revealing itself to me (maybe check-out David Sirlin’s blog for an idea of possible pitfalls), but so far so good.
I also managed to try out 2 online games, both my opponents were presumably in Japan. The 1st game was laggy, but the second was playable.
Right now, I’m still looking for more opportunities to play so all the flash and awesomeness would settle and I can see the actual gameplay more clearly.
Still, the artwork is amazing, and the peeps at Capcom were nice enough to release their Street Fighter IV “Training Manual” as a free PDF, with lots of art to savor (and then some). You can download it here.
